Stocks to watch: On Thursday, September 11, investors will keep an eye on stocks of many big companies in the stock market. Among them, important updates related to auto, finance, banking, pharma and real estate sector have been revealed. Many companies have made decisions to raise new deals, investment and funds. Due to these news, these 12 stocks can see a big stir.

Tata Motors’s subsidiary Jaguar Land Rover (JLR) has informed about a cyber phenomenon, affecting some data. Also, the company has announced the full advantage of GST deduction to pass-on to customers and reduce the prices of Ve commercial vehicles by Rs 6 lakh.

Five Star Business has approved raising Rs 4,000 crore from non-convertible debentures (NCDs) through private placements. This amount will be useful in the expansion and operations of the company.

Bank of Baroda has reduced the overnight MCLR rate from 7.95% to 7.85%. This change will be applicable from 12 September 2025 and this may make some loans cheap for customers.

Taga Industries, along with Apollo Funds, plans to buy Global Grinding Media Suppliers Molikop on an enterprise value of $ 150 million. The company will also consider raising funds in equity shares and other ways at the board meeting on 13 September.

Defense sector government company Majgaon Dock Shipbuilders have started dialogue with the Indian Navy for submarine project P75 (I). This project will play an important role in increasing India’s maritime strength.

Torrent Pharma plans to get a 26% stake in Torrent Energy to set up a hybrid power project in Gujarat.

Jupiter Wagon’s subsidiary has received an order of Rs 113 crore for 9,000 LHB excels. These will be used in Fiat-Rir coaches.

The government railway company RVNL has emerged as the lowest bidder for the West Central Railway’s Rs 169 crore project. This shows a strong position in the company’s railway infrastructure.

Muthoot Finance has invested Rs 199.99 crore for 2.67 crore shares in its housing finance subsidiary Muthoot Homefin. This will strengthen the company’s grip in the housing finance segment.

The board of Kestone Realters has approved the raising of up to Rs 375 crore from NCDs through private placements. The amount raised will be used in real estate projects.

Girish BVS, Chief Technology Officer of Sanskain Technologies, has resigned from his post since 12 September 2025.

Bajaj Finserv released an update of the Insurance Business of August. The total premium of Bajaj Allianz Life Insurance stood at Rs 1,484.8 crore, while Bajaj Allians General Insurance’s gross direct premium reached Rs 2,063 crore.
